Chelsea boss Carlo Ancelotti insists he doesn't need to buy anybody in January.
Chelsea have had a FIFA transfer ban lifted. But despite losing the likes of Didier Drogba and Michael Essien to the African Nations Cup, their boss insists he will look at new buys only if his side suffers injuries.
But after victory at Arsenal, he said: "All the players are in good condition. If we maintain this, we'll sign nobody."
